Output c26e3ef7c0c4e26076065388e429872d43f8587d02b9f2c3560366b710e42e13:2

value
26750570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aa8666d139311199a8aced8cf9a308445aad70e OP_EQUAL
address
3HFNXoJXQceE5CHFnw1N6B11sLHdZ12LfF
transaction
c26e3ef7c0c4e26076065388e429872d43f8587d02b9f2c3560366b710e42e13
spent
true